Team Summary – Data Governance

The explosion of data in the digital era makes data governance critical. It encompasses the need to secure data, maximise its value, and navigate the evolving legal landscape. Clients, governments, and businesses all have a stake in this important endeavour.

What you’ll do:

Data Governance forms one of Access Partnership’s Innovation & Delivery practices, which are our expert advisors, and delivery engine, on a range of subject areas. They speak at conferences, produce research papers and reports, further our knowledge, and contribute to bids and proposals while delivering project work through Client Project Teams.

This is an exciting role for a candidate that has expertise on policy and regulatory issues relating to Data Governance focused on EU, and its related institutions. You will influence the organisation, clients, partners and peers in your area of specialism, creating and supporting collaborative ways of working.

What you’ll need:

  • Demonstrable experience providing advisory services to EU institutions. engaging on topics related to data governance, digital or technology policy and/or space policy
  • Bachelor’s degree in Public Policy, Law, Politics, International Relations or similar
  • Experience leading people in a direct or project management capacity
  • To be comfortable extracting and utilising data to inform positions and influence stakeholders
  • Advanced project management, organisation, and time-management skills both individually and for a team
  • Experience influencing, managing and negotiating with senior-level stakeholders
  • Excellent verbal and written communication in English
